| Manufacturer | Allen Bradley |
|---|---|
| Product Type | Adjustable Frequency AC Drive |
| Product Line | PowerFlex 700 |
| Part Number | 20BD481N3ANNNCD1 |
| Weight | 32.00 lbs (14.51 kg) |
| Nominal Voltage | 480 Volts AC |
| System Phase | 3-phase |
| Current Capacity | 481 Amperes |
| Type of Brake | Without Insulated Gate Bipolar Transistor (IGBT) |
| Feedback Type | Standard encoder (12 Volts/5 Volts) |
| Emission Protection | Without CE compliant filter and Common Mode (CM) choke |
| Bus Voltage Rating | 648 Volts DC |
| Interface Option | Liquid crystal display (LCD) with full numeric keypad |
| Internal Communication Module | ControlNet (coaxial) communication adapter |
| Braking Resistor | Not included |
| Cooling Method | Fan cooling |
| Protection Class | IP00/Open enclosure with conformal coating |
| Frame Size | Size 8 |
| Input/Output Option | Sensorless vector control with 115 Volts AC input/output |
The Allen Bradley 20BD481N3ANNNCD1 model is intended for demanding applications requiring robust motor control. This adjustable frequency AC drive operates at a nominal voltage of 480 volts AC and is designed for 3-phase systems. It can handle a significant current capacity of 481 Amperes, catering to high-load scenarios.
This drive does not utilize an Insulated Gate Bipolar Transistor (IGBT) for braking, which streamlines its operation. Instead, it employs a standard encoder (operating at 12 or 5 Volts) for feedback, ensuring precision in motor performance. The bus voltage rating is measured at 648 Volts DC, supporting efficient operation of connected devices.
User interaction with this unit is facilitated through a liquid crystal display (LCD) that includes a full numeric keypad, allowing for straightforward programming and monitoring. The internal communication is managed via a ControlNet coaxial communication adapter, further enhancing the drive's integration capabilities within control systems.
The 20BD481N3ANNNCD1 features fan cooling for temperature management. It has a protection class rating of IP00 and comes in an open enclosure, which is treated with a conformal coating to provide some degree of protection against environmental conditions. It is classified within frame size 8, which defines its physical dimensions for mounting. The sensorless vector control capability is supported with an input and output specification of 115 Volts AC.
